☐ **Wellness room booking (Day 1):** Show the new starter how to reserve the wellness room on floor 2 of Oakhollow House via the Roomly panel. The room stays locked outside bookings; their badge won't be provisioned until day two, so give them the interim keypad code printed below.

door code, hahag-tagef: bdg-OAWSKZ-89993088

## Limits & Quotas: Birchpay Billing Worker Blue-Green Deploys

Quick heads-up for the sync: blue-green cutovers for the Birchpay worker are now capped so we don't double-process invoices during overlap. Both colors share the same queue, so we throttle the incoming side until drain completes. Don't bump these without pinging the payments crew first. Current caps are as follows.

tuning table, yahap-hahip:
BUDGETS = {
    "praiel": 88,
    "quenox": 61,
    "nordor": 332,
    "gorix": 835,
    "ruswyn": 186,
}

// Heads up for review: this constant gates which roles can edit
// protected pages in the Ferngate wiki. "curator" was added last
// sprint and intentionally excludes template namespaces — see the
// RBAC matrix in the Ledgerwell doc. If you change the bitmask,
// bump the schema version. Verified against the build noted below.

session token of kagup-hahaf = htk3_2b8

Reviewers should confirm that the scheduler's cron-expression parser was built from the tagged commit, not a branch head, since an earlier incident shipped an untagged parser that shifted digest windows by one hour. The provenance manifest, signature chain, and reproducibility report are all keyed to the token below.

pipeline stamp: htk4_66df